The AIHRC condemns the killing of a woman in Shenwari district of Parwan province
AIHRC
Press release
The AIHRC condemns the killing of a woman in Shenwari district of Parwan province by Taliban and considers it contrary to human values, human rights and humanitarian laws as well as Islamic principles. Parwan incident occurs in the continuity of actions taken place against human rights aimed mostly at harming and killing of defenseless civilians and creating intimidation among people.
At the same time, the AIHRC severely condemns the increase of violence especially the increase in number of incidents that have led to murder of women in the recent months, sometimes occurred by the armed groups and individuals, and express its concern over the failure of government to ensure the safety and physical security of women and Afghan citizens in the country.
During three last months, the AIHRC recorded more than fifty eight cases of violence aimed at murder or led to murder, most of them honor killing or killing after rape. This figure represents a concerning status of women, indicating that women are in danger in different parts of the country due to lack of security, lack of government control, excessive emotional and family violence or presence of armed forces and Taliban.
The AIHRC while requesting the government to prioritize ensuring of people’s security and women's physical safety, demands the concerning authorities to take serious action regarding Shenwari case in Parwan province and other similar cases recorded in the country, and adopt urgent plans for protecting and supporting women across the country.
During transfer of security responsibility in the provinces and in the pre-transfer assessments of security responsibilities the Afghan government should emphasize on ensuring of security and safety of Afghan citizens specially women, their human rights and mechanisms to support and protect women in the county.
The AIHRC also calls on the government for immediate and effective action in implementing of UN Security Council resolution- 1325 on women in conflict.
The AIHRC hopes that the government will provide opportunities for the effective, immediate and accessible remedies to everybody through accelerating reform process in the area of improvement of rule of law and justice system in the country to fight against existing violence.
